Area contextNeighborhood Overview – Support School (Federal Way, WA)
Support School is situated in the Federal Way area of Washington, approximately halfway between Seattle and Tacoma, offering a convenient base for exploring the Puget Sound region. The school is located off 18th Ave S, with easy access from major freeways like I-5 and WA-18, making travel straightforward. Major access routes include the Pacific Highway South (WA-99) which runs parallel to I-5, and the main artery of 18th Ave S itself. Parking is generally available on campus, with designated areas for visitors, though it can become more constrained during large school events or athletic competitions. The nearest major airport is Seattle-Tacoma International Airport (SEA), located about 15-20 miles north. Driving from SEA typically takes 20-30 minutes depending on traffic conditions. Public transportation options are available in Federal Way, with local bus routes serving the area, but direct transit to the school might require transfers. For rideshare services, clear drop-off and pick-up points are usually established near the main entrances. Smart arrival tactics include checking school event schedules to gauge potential traffic impacts and allowing extra time, especially during peak commute hours on I-5.

Weather & Seasons at Support School
- Winter: Winter in Federal Way is typically cool and damp, with average daytime temperatures ranging from the mid-30s to the low 40s Fahrenheit. Visitors should pack layers, including waterproof outerwear, warm hats, and gloves. Outdoor events may require extra precautions against the chill, and early morning games could face frost. Indoor facilities become more attractive during this season.
- Spring & early summer: Spring brings milder temperatures, gradually warming from the 50s into the 60s and 70s Fahrenheit. This season is excellent for outdoor activities, with increasing daylight hours. Visitors should expect variable weather, with rain still possible, so packing a light waterproof jacket is advisable. Layering clothing remains a good strategy for comfort.
- Mid-summer: Mid-summer in Federal Way is generally warm and pleasant, with average temperatures in the 70s and 80s Fahrenheit, occasionally reaching into the 90s. Sunny days are common, making it ideal for outdoor sports and events. Light clothing is appropriate, but a light jacket or sweater is recommended for cooler evenings. Sunscreen and hydration are essential.
- Fall season: Fall sees temperatures cooling down from the 60s to the 50s Fahrenheit. The air becomes crisp, and the scenery takes on autumn colors. Visitors should prepare for cooler weather by packing sweaters, jackets, and possibly a light rain-resistant layer. Outdoor events are still common but may require participants to dress more warmly.
- Rain & snow: Rain is a frequent occurrence in the Federal Way area throughout much of the year, particularly from fall through spring. Snowfall is less common and usually light, typically occurring a few times during the winter months. Visitors should always pack waterproof gear, including an umbrella and water-resistant shoes, to stay comfortable during inclement weather. Be prepared for potential delays or adjustments to outdoor schedules due to heavy rain or any unexpected snow.
